1231231231231
您还没有登录,请您登录后再发表评论
在本教程中,我们将深入探讨“day18 17.c3p0连接池使用”的相关知识点,包括C3P0的基本概念、配置、优势以及如何在实际项目中应用。 首先,理解C3P0的核心功能。C3P0连接池的主要任务是管理和复用数据库连接,避免...
在Java中,常用的连接池工具有C3P0、HikariCP、Druid等。 使用连接池的步骤大致如下: 1. **配置连接池**:在应用的配置文件中,设定连接池的参数,如最小连接数、最大连接数、超时时间等。 2. **初始化连接池**...
- **C3P0**: 另一个流行的开源连接池实现,提供了更多的配置选项。 - **BoneCP**: 专为高并发场景设计的高性能连接池。 - **Druid**: 阿里巴巴开源的一款强大的数据库连接池组件,不仅提供了连接池的基本功能,还...
1. **POM文件**:在Maven项目中,我们需要添加必要的依赖,包括MySQL驱动、C3P0连接池、Druid连接池以及其他相关的Spring库。 2. **数据库表和实体**:假设我们有一个名为`account`的表,其结构如下图所示: !...
配置DBCP数据源的方式与配置C3P0类似,同样需要在lib目录中导入相应的jar包,并在Spring配置文件中进行配置。 ```xml ***mons.dbcp.BasicDataSource"> <property name="driverClassName" value="com.mysql.jdbc....
在Java中,C3P0是一个开源的JDBC连接池实现,遵循DataSource接口。连接池的工作原理包括: 1. **初始化**:应用程序启动时,连接池会预先创建一定数量的数据库连接,这些连接在空闲时会被保存起来。 2. **申请连接*...
常见的JDBC连接池实现有C3P0、Apache DBCP、HikariCP等。使用连接池,开发者需要在应用启动时配置连接池参数,然后通过连接池提供的DataSource对象获取Connection,操作完毕后归还连接,而不是直接关闭。 ...
为了解决这个问题,引入了连接池(Connection Pool),如C3P0、HikariCP、Druid等。连接池预先创建一定数量的数据库连接,当需要时可以从池中获取,用完后归还,而不是立即关闭,从而提高了效率并减少了数据库的压力...
此外,通过合理配置数据源(如 C3P0 或 DBCP)的连接池参数,也能有效提升数据库操作的效率。 1.9 示例代码 下面是一个使用 JdbcTemplate 进行 CRUD 操作的简单示例: ```java @Service public class UserService ...
- 数据库连接池是提升数据库性能的关键,这里提到了c3p0连接池。 - 为了整合这些框架,在配置文件中引入相应的配置。 - 前台首页访问时,HTML转为JSP页面并确保不同浏览器的兼容性,例如谷歌和火狐浏览器访问效果...
3. **JDBC连接池和JDBCTemplate** (day06_JDBC连接池&JDBCTemplate.rar): JDBC是Java访问数据库的标准API,而连接池则是一种管理数据库连接的技术,如C3P0、HikariCP、Druid等,它提高了数据库操作的效率。...
相关推荐
在本教程中,我们将深入探讨“day18 17.c3p0连接池使用”的相关知识点,包括C3P0的基本概念、配置、优势以及如何在实际项目中应用。 首先,理解C3P0的核心功能。C3P0连接池的主要任务是管理和复用数据库连接,避免...
在Java中,常用的连接池工具有C3P0、HikariCP、Druid等。 使用连接池的步骤大致如下: 1. **配置连接池**:在应用的配置文件中,设定连接池的参数,如最小连接数、最大连接数、超时时间等。 2. **初始化连接池**...
- **C3P0**: 另一个流行的开源连接池实现,提供了更多的配置选项。 - **BoneCP**: 专为高并发场景设计的高性能连接池。 - **Druid**: 阿里巴巴开源的一款强大的数据库连接池组件,不仅提供了连接池的基本功能,还...
1. **POM文件**:在Maven项目中,我们需要添加必要的依赖,包括MySQL驱动、C3P0连接池、Druid连接池以及其他相关的Spring库。 2. **数据库表和实体**:假设我们有一个名为`account`的表,其结构如下图所示: !...
配置DBCP数据源的方式与配置C3P0类似,同样需要在lib目录中导入相应的jar包,并在Spring配置文件中进行配置。 ```xml ***mons.dbcp.BasicDataSource"> <property name="driverClassName" value="com.mysql.jdbc....
在Java中,C3P0是一个开源的JDBC连接池实现,遵循DataSource接口。连接池的工作原理包括: 1. **初始化**:应用程序启动时,连接池会预先创建一定数量的数据库连接,这些连接在空闲时会被保存起来。 2. **申请连接*...
常见的JDBC连接池实现有C3P0、Apache DBCP、HikariCP等。使用连接池,开发者需要在应用启动时配置连接池参数,然后通过连接池提供的DataSource对象获取Connection,操作完毕后归还连接,而不是直接关闭。 ...
为了解决这个问题,引入了连接池(Connection Pool),如C3P0、HikariCP、Druid等。连接池预先创建一定数量的数据库连接,当需要时可以从池中获取,用完后归还,而不是立即关闭,从而提高了效率并减少了数据库的压力...
此外,通过合理配置数据源(如 C3P0 或 DBCP)的连接池参数,也能有效提升数据库操作的效率。 1.9 示例代码 下面是一个使用 JdbcTemplate 进行 CRUD 操作的简单示例: ```java @Service public class UserService ...
- 数据库连接池是提升数据库性能的关键,这里提到了c3p0连接池。 - 为了整合这些框架,在配置文件中引入相应的配置。 - 前台首页访问时,HTML转为JSP页面并确保不同浏览器的兼容性,例如谷歌和火狐浏览器访问效果...
3. **JDBC连接池和JDBCTemplate** (day06_JDBC连接池&JDBCTemplate.rar): JDBC是Java访问数据库的标准API,而连接池则是一种管理数据库连接的技术,如C3P0、HikariCP、Druid等,它提高了数据库操作的效率。...